f0ckm

Happy to finally bring you f0ckm! The long awaited imageboard solution that you can host yourself. It is designed to be a real alternative to big tech platforms that you can modify to suit your communities needs.

It features extensive tagging, searching, filtering and a variety of options.

The software is mostly generic, it can be modified easily via config.json to suit your communities needs. Most things can be enabled/disabled very easily and modified to needs.

Software Requirements

prod

first things

cp .env.example .env

fill with for example: f0ckm (prefilled)

cp config_example.json config.json

Edit to needs, for sql you can do this:

host can either be localhost or the docker containers hostname, when running via docker this must be the dockers hostname, if you choose localhost you wont need to add the ENV DB_HOST=localhost and if you also change the port to be DB_PORT=5454 you wont need this ENV either, but then Docker wont find the DB.

"sql": {
  "host": "f0ckm-db",
  "port": 5432,
  "user": "f0ckm",
  "password": "f0ckm",
  "database": "f0ckm",
  "multipleStatements": true,
  "max": 50
},

docker compose up -d

docker exec -i f0ckm-db psql -U f0ckm -d f0ckm < migrations/f0ckm_schema.sql

docker exec -t f0ckm node scripts/seed.mjs

docker exec -t f0ckm node scripts/create-admin.mjs admin 'YOUR_PASSWORD_HERE'

For regular building after making changes to the source code

bash build.bash master

now vist http://localhost:1337 in your browser

dev

NOTE: when developing locally it might be necessary to run commands with DB_HOST=localhost DB_PORT=5454

docker compose up -d f0ckm-db

on dev machine:

npm i npm run dev

Fill Database

docker exec -i f0ckm-db psql -U f0ckm -d f0ckm < migrations/f0ckm_schema.sql

DB_HOST=localhost DB_PORT=5454 node scripts/seed.mjs

Create admin user in dev env

DB_HOST=localhost DB_PORT=5454 node scripts/create-admin.mjs admin 'YOUR_PASSWORD_HERE'

now visit http://localhost:1337 in your browser, you can develop without needing to rebuild the docker image for every change

NGINX

uncomment in .env # COMPOSE_PROFILES=f0ckm-nginx to enable nginx proxy with automatic lets encrypt.
